Five best cafes for winter

-

Cosy up at one of these caffeine induced hotspots

If you love to spend gloomy afternoons sipping coffee wrapped by a fireplace, these are the cafes for you:

1. REVEL, KARANGAHAP­E ROAD

Revel is a pokey little hole-in-thewall, nestled away on chaotic K’RD. But looks are deceiving: step inside and you’re surrounded by colour and comfort. Take shelter from the storm and curl up in one of the cafe’s many nooks and crannys, playing on the arcade tables or at the magnet story-wall.

2. REMEDY COFFEE, WELLESLEY STREET WEST

You’d be forgiven for thinking you’d stepped into someone’s living room when you walk into Remedy. Shelves of books and board-games line the walls of this homely, no-fuss cafe. It’s easy to lose hours sitting in this cafe, and we recommend you do.

3. CORNWALL PARK CAFE, ONE TREE HILL

Cornwall Park Cafe is a homely haven. Drape yourself in one of their blankets and enjoy quality, rustic food and coffee.

4. FACT-TREE CAFE, SUNNYNOOK

If sitting at a cafe table isn’t your style, cosy up in one of Fact-tree’s couches instead. This cool and airy cafe has all the comforts of home, with the added benefit of delicious cabinet food and Supreme-brand coffee.

5. MEADOW, MEADOWBANK

Whether you’re after a coffee or a sit-down dinner, you’ll feel at home at Meadow. The enclosed courtyard, complete with rustic fireplace and ethereal lights, is the perfect place to stay warm and dry with a latte in hand.
